5831ea61020c1d4618220ff988bf4bfe44c714f982bd9b3053c6f4d932b43e5d

1613332 (7655 blocks ago)

⏴ Block 1613331 (28f559b8...68f) | Block 1613333 ⏵ | Latest block ⏭

Metadata

6/23/24, 9:46 AM UTC (10d 15:10:16 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details